  • Patent number: 10311575
    Abstract: The present invention is directed to a method of detecting stray fibers emanating from a substrate comprising: a) Taking an image or a series of consecutive images of stray fibers in front of a contrasted background, that is created using one or more light sources, using a digital device; b) Segmenting of stray fibers and background from objects not directly contrasted against the background resulting in a binary image mask; c) Applying an edge detection technique to the image or modification of original image to enhance contrast of stray fibers against the background; and Applying the binary image mask from step b) to an image created in step c) to create an image in which only the stray fibers and/or outline of any other object contrasted against the background are present.

  • Publication number: 20170252287
    Abstract: Disclosed is a method of treating the hair, the method comprising: a) applying to the hair a shampoo composition comprising a detersive surfactant, wherein the shampoo composition is substantially free of silicone conditioning agents and/or cationic conditioning polymers; b) rinsing the shampoo composition from the hair; c) applying to the hair a conditioning composition comprising a silicone resin and an aminosilicone, wherein the aminosilicone has non-quaternized and/or quaternary amine functional groups. The present invention provides improved conditioning benefits such as hair manageability and/or reduced frizziness/friction.

  • Patent number: 5714446
    Abstract: Disclosed are hair conditioning shampoo compositions comprising(a) from about 5% to about 50%, by weight, of an anionic surfactant component;(b) from about 0.1% to about 10%, by weight, of a dispersed, insoluble, nonionic silicone hair conditioning agent, said silicone hair conditioning agent comprising a non-volatile, insoluble, nonionic silicone fluid component;(c) from about 0.2% to about 10%, by weight, of a soluble cationic, amino or quaternary ammonium conditioning surfactant having a cationic nitrogen atom and at least one N-radical containing one or more hydrophilic moieties that are within 4 carbon atoms (inclusive) of a cationic nitrogen, said hydrophilic moieties being selected from the group consisting of alkoxy, polyoxyalkylene, alkylamido, hydroxyalkyl, and alkylester moieties, and combinations thereof; and(d) an aqueous carrier.
